Домашняя » как » 3 совета для менеджера удаленных подключений mRemoteNG

    3 совета для менеджера удаленных подключений mRemoteNG

    Вы когда-нибудь открывали WinSCP вручную на том же сервере, на котором вы только что подключились по SSH с mRemoteNG? Или желая, чтобы вы смогли извлечь пароль из соединения mRemoteNG? HTG покажет вам, как открыть истинную силу mRemote.

    Изображение: andreasnilsson1976 через Compfight cc и Aviad Raviv-Vash

    Мы провели вводную экскурсию по mRemoteNG в нашем руководстве «Как использовать mRemoteNG для управления всеми вашими удаленными подключениями». В этом руководстве мы углубимся и покажем вам несколько советов, которые мы нашли полезными при работе с ним на регулярной основе..

    Интеграция с WinSCP

    Мы упоминали WinSCP в прошлом; эта программа должна быть уже в вашем арсенале, если вы управляете компьютерами Linux из Windows.

    Многие люди, которые были знакомы с mRemoteNG, просто не знают, что их можно объединить и в конечном итоге поддерживать два набора «баз данных соединений». Более того, большую часть времени, потому что mRemoteNG является таким «решением для всех», он единственный, кто получает «любовь», и каждый раз, когда вызывается WinSCP, детали соединения вводятся вручную..

    Все вышеперечисленное можно легко отрицать с помощью функции «Внешние инструменты» в mRemoteNG. С помощью этой функции можно вызывать WinSCP и передавать ему все детали подключения, которые уже есть у mRemoteNG.

    Если у вас не установлен WinSCP, сделайте это сейчас.

    Чтобы добавить «Внешний инструмент», перейдите в меню «Инструменты» и выберите «Внешние инструменты»..

    Откроется вкладка «Внешние инструменты».

    Щелкните правой кнопкой мыши в любом месте в верхней части вкладки, и вы увидите меню для создания «Нового внешнего инструмента»..

    В нижней части экрана измените имя инструмента, который вы добавляете в строке «Отображаемое имя», на «WinSCP»..

    В поле «Имя файла» напишите следующее:

    SFTP: //% Имя пользователя%:% Пароль% @% Hostname%

    Так это выглядит так:

    Вы по существу сделали :)

    Чтобы использовать вашу новую способность, щелкните правой кнопкой мыши на вкладке типа подключения SSH, найдите запись «Внешние инструменты» и выберите вновь созданную опцию «WinSCP»..

    Пароль открывающий

    В связи с тем, что mRemoteNG хранит все пароли в обратимом шифровании (чтобы он мог его использовать), их можно извлекать отдельно для каждого соединения. Чтобы добиться этого, мы должны передать mRemoteNG параметр «пароль» для «эха» в обычной старой командной строке.

    Добавьте еще один «Внешний инструмент», как мы показали выше, только на этот раз вы назовете инструмент «Password Revealer», а поле «filename» будет содержать только директиву «cmd». Однако, в отличие от предыдущего примера, вы должны заполнить строку «Аргументы» следующим образом:

    / k echo "% password%"

    Готовая работа, будет выглядеть так:

    Чтобы использовать вашу новую способность, щелкните правой кнопкой мыши тип SSH на вкладке подключения, найдите запись «Внешние инструменты» и нажмите на вновь созданную опцию «Password Revealer»..

    Очистка файла подключения

    Вы получили десятки или даже сотни профилей подключения в вашей настройке mRemoteNG, а затем вы получаете нового члена команды. Вы хотите передать им свой файл подключения, но если вы это сделаете, вы предоставите им свои учетные данные ... Не бойтесь, потому что HTG обеспечит вам защиту.

    Мы покажем, как глобально стереть пароли из файла подключения mRemoteNG.

    Примечание: это потребует от вас избавиться от своего супер-гика, но это не очень сложная процедура.

    Прежде всего, вам понадобится текстовый редактор, способный выполнять «регулярные выражения», например Notepad ++ или Sublime (в этом примере мы будем использовать Notepad ++). Затем закройте mRemoteNG и в одном из этих редакторов откройте файл подключения (который по умолчанию находится в «C: \ Users \% your-username% \ AppData \ Roaming \ mRemoteNG»).

    Выполните «Заменить» (используя Ctrl + H) и измените «Режим поиска» на «Регулярное выражение». Затем замените:

    Password = "+?" ЧАС

    С

    Пароль = "" H

    Который будет выглядеть так:

    Нажмите «Заменить все» и выполните «Сохранить как», чтобы создать очищенный файл..

    Мир - это большая лаборатория

    Есть трюк mRemoteNG, которым вы хотели бы поделиться? Отправьте это нам на дискуссионный форум.


    Позвольте мне показать вам истинную силу Tessaiga